SUBWOOFER <VEHICLES WITH 9 SPEAKER 7 
POSITION SYSTEM>

To the trunk room, a 25-cm dual voice coil subwoofer and a 
20-liter subwoofer sealed box are installed. The punched 
sound with dynamic deep bass and rhythm can be played back.

ETACS

GENERAL INFORMATION

M2545400200357

ETACS

*

-ECU has three main functions (gateway 

function, coding function and body electrical equip-
ment control function).

GATEWAY FUNCTION

As a central ECU for the on-vehicle communication 
network system established in the vehicle, the gate-
way function is integrated into ETACS-ECU. The 
gateway function offers the following functions:

• Data transfer among four networks

*1

Transfers the data flowing in a network to another 
network in real time.

• Diagnosis of each network communication line

Detects and stores an open circuit and short cir-
cuit of communication line.

• Communication error diagnosis of network ECUs

Detects and stores the ECU that is not properly 
transmitting data.

.

CODING FUNCTION

By writing the coding data such as vehicle model, 
destination, and equipment level to ECUs, the func-
tions of ECUs can be changed. There are two types 
of coding method, the local coding and global coding.

BODY ELECTRICAL EQUIPMENT 
CONTROL FUNCTION

This function controls the following electrical equip-
ment.

• Exterior lights

• Wiper, washer

• Central door locking system

• Interior light

• Keyless entry, keyless operation system

• Theft alarm system

• Power supply control

• Fan control

POWER SUPPLY CONTROL

.

ACC POWER CUT-OFF FUNCTION (THE 
INITIAL CONDITION: WITHOUT FUNC-
TION)

The function has been added that the ACC power 
supply is cut-off when 30 or 60 minutes has elapsed 
with the ignition switch in the ACC position. This can 
improve the function to avoid battery drain together 
with the headlight automatic shutdown function and 
interior light automatic shutdown function.

ENGINE CONTROL <VEHICLES WITH 
TC-SST>

After the ignition switch is turned to the LOCK (OFF) 
position and the engine stops running, it takes 
approximately 1 second until the power of the vehicle 
is turned off. During the period until engine is 
stopped, the gear engagement in TC-SST is 
released in order to start the engine smoothly at the 
next startup.

FAN CONTROL

Even after the engine is stopped, if the temperature 
in engine compartment is high, the engine compart-
ment temperature is lowered by the operation of 
cooling fan for a specified period.

CUSTOMIZATION FUNCTION

M2545400400340

By operating the ETACS system or MMCS of scan 
tool MB991958, the following functions can be pro-
grammed. The programmed information is held even 
when the battery is disconnected.
